Are the Museums and Historical Sights Better in Saint Louis or Milwaukee?

Saint Louis
Milwaukee

Saint Louis is terrific for its museums and history. Also, Milwaukee is not quite as popular, but is fairly good for its museums and landmarks.

The museums and tourist attractions in Saint Louis are world-renowned. There are a surprising number of museums around town. For art museums you should visit the Contemporary Art Museum, the Mildred Lane Kemper Art Museum, the Saint Louis Art Museum, and the International Photography Hall of Fame and Museum. For history, the Griot Museum of Black History, the Jefferson Barracks Telephone Museum, and the Lewis & Clark Museum and Boathouse are all interesting. There are also science, educational, and children's museums. And of course, there's the iconic Gateway Arch.

If you're looking for an educational opportunity, there are a decent number of museums and historical sights around Milwaukee. There are several unique museums like the Harley-Davidson Museum, the National Bobblehead Hall of Fame and Museum, and the Milwaukee Public Museum. There's also the Milwaukee Art Museum and the Grohmann Museum as well as outdoor sculpture parks and other cultural and historic museums.


Is the Food Better in Saint Louis or Milwaukee? Which Destination has the Best Restaurants?

Saint Louis
Milwaukee

Saint Louis is a city with good options for its restaurants. However, Milwaukee is lacking in options for its restaurant scene.

Saint Louis has a delicious restaurant scene that relies on local flavors. There are some local dishes that originated here. Toasted ravioli had its start in St. Louis. There's also a St. Louis style pizza. Diners, cafes, and sandwiches are all part of the food scene and be prepared for cheese, meaty, and satisfying.

Milwaukee may not make the list for most foodies, but you'll find what you need while you're in town. The Midwest is known for its artery clogging comfort foods, and Milwaukee is no exception. Cheese curds, fried fish, fruit dumplings, and frozen custard are all popular.

Is Saint Louis or Milwaukee Better for Nightlife?

Saint Louis
Milwaukee

Party-goers will find similar levels of energy in Saint Louis and Milwaukee.

Saint Louis has an active nightlife scene for those who seek it out. Visitors often hang out in the downtown area, particularly around Washington Avenue, for the nightlife scene. Live music is popular, especially the blues, and there are many local venues worth checking out.

If you're looking for night time activities Milwaukee has a few options to choose from. You'll find a decent number of breweries around town. There are also wine bars, nightclubs, and live music venues that are worth checking out.

Is Saint Louis or Milwaukee Better for Families?

Saint Louis
Milwaukee

Saint Louis is an excellent place to visit for its kid-friendly activities. Also, Milwaukee is not quite as popular, but is fairly good for its family-friendly activities.

Because of its large number of kid-friendly activities, Saint Louis is very family-friendly. There's a surprising number of activities for kids around town. There's the St. Louis Zoo and the City Museum with many hands-on exhibits for kids. There's also the Crown Ridge Tiger Sanctuary and several farms with animals and nature. Forest Park is an impressive urban park as well.

You'll find plenty of kid-friendly things to do in Milwaukee. Kids will enjoy a visit to Discovery World, which is a science center with hands-on exhibits. There's also the Milwaukee County Zoo and the Milwaukee Public Museum. Younger kids will also enjoy a stop at Betty Brinn Children's Museum.

Is Saint Louis or Milwaukee a more walkable city?

Saint Louis
Milwaukee

Saint Louis and Milwaukee both are nice when exploring on foot.

Saint Louis is somewhat walkable. Parts of the city are walkable, like the downtown area and the sections around the Gateway Arch.

Milwaukee is a somewhat walkable place. Parts of the city are relatively compact and walkable. The most walkable neighborhoods are East Side, Riverwest, Brewers Hill, Downtown, Avenues West/Marquette, Third Ward, Walker's Point, and Bay View.

When is the best time to visit Saint Louis or Milwaukee?

Both places have a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. As both cities are in the northern hemisphere, summer is in July and winter is in January.

Should I visit Saint Louis or Milwaukee in the Summer?

The summer brings many poeple to Saint Louis as well as Milwaukee. Most visitors come to Saint Louis for the family-friendly experiences during these months. Also, the summer months attract visitors to Milwaukee because of the family-friendly experiences.

In the summer, Saint Louis is a little warmer than Milwaukee. Typically, the summer temperatures in Saint Louis in July average around 81°F (27°C), and Milwaukee averages at about 74°F (23°C).

The sun comes out a lot this time of the year in Milwaukee. People are often attracted to the plentiful sunshine in Saint Louis this time of the year. In the summer, Saint Louis often gets around the same amount of sunshine as Milwaukee. Saint Louis gets 309 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Milwaukee receives 321 hours of full sun.

Saint Louis usually gets more rain in July than Milwaukee. Saint Louis gets 3.8 inches (96 mm) of rain, while Milwaukee receives 3.4 inches (87 mm) of rain this time of the year.


  • Summer Average Temperatures July
    Saint Louis 81°F (27°C) 
    Milwaukee 74°F (23°C)

Typical Weather for Milwaukee and Saint Louis

Saint Louis Milwaukee
Temp (°C) Rain (mm) Temp (°C) Rain (mm)
Jan 31°F (-1°C) 2 inches (52 mm) 21°F (-6°C) 1.6 inches (41 mm)
Feb 35°F (2°C) 2.1 inches (53 mm) 26°F (-4°C) 1.1 inches (29 mm)
Mar 47°F (8°C) 3.6 inches (91 mm) 36°F (2°C) 2.2 inches (57 mm)
Apr 58°F (15°C) 4.4 inches (111 mm) 47°F (8°C) 2.8 inches (70 mm)
May 68°F (20°C) 4.1 inches (103 mm) 58°F (14°C) 2.9 inches (73 mm)
Jun 77°F (25°C) 3.8 inches (97 mm) 68°F (20°C) 3.6 inches (91 mm)
Jul 81°F (27°C) 3.8 inches (96 mm) 74°F (23°C) 3.4 inches (87 mm)
Aug 79°F (26°C) 2.9 inches (73 mm) 72°F (22°C) 2.7 inches (68 mm)
Sep 72°F (22°C) 3.1 inches (80 mm) 65°F (18°C) 3 inches (77 mm)
Oct 60°F (16°C) 2.7 inches (68 mm) 53°F (12°C) 2 inches (50 mm)
Nov 48°F (9°C) 3.3 inches (83 mm) 41°F (5°C) 2 inches (51 mm)
Dec 35°F (2°C) 3 inches (77 mm) 27°F (-3°C) 1.7 inches (44 mm)
